How far is Auburn, Alabama from Raleigh?

The distance from Auburn, Alabama to Raleigh is 448 miles (721 km) as the crow flies. Raleigh is located ENE of Auburn, Alabama. By car, the driving distance is approximately 512.8 miles, taking about 9h 52min. A direct flight would take roughly 1h 24min. Both are located in United States — Auburn, Alabama in Alabama and Raleigh in North Carolina.
